East Bay Waldorf School is proud to send off its most recent graduating class into various High Schools around the Bay Area. Several of the students have been together since the Parent Child program at EBWS, and still others have joined us along the way. In noting their school intentions for next fall of 2016, we asked the 8th graders to tell us:

“Where will you be going to high school, and what will you be taking away from East Bay Waldorf School?”

Ryan – San Francisco Waldorf High School; “I’m taking a lot of things because I feel very well rounded from this school.”

Heron – San Francisco Waldorf High School; “Memories, lifelong relationships and confidence in math.”

Brigit – San Domenico High School; “I’m taking away an understanding of art that I might not otherwise have had.”

Eliana – Berkeley High School; “A lot of great memories with my classmates, and a good understanding of how I learn.”

Abbot – Las Lomas High School; “I have confidence and self-respect, because people at EBWS give you respect.”

Aditya – San Francisco Waldorf High School; “Waldorf has made me well-rounded – as in handwork, the arts and things like unicycle riding.”

Arianne – Bayhill High School; “I’ve learned to appreciate others.”

Lukas – Berkeley High School; “I’m thankful for a fruitful and rich education.”

Alejandra – St. Mary’s High School; “I’m taking away friendships.”

Alex – John Swett High School; “Great memories of my friends and the ability to climb trees.”

Jens – Berkeley High School; “I’m taking away a couple of the class reader books I never returned, and good memories.”

Carolina – Holy Names High School; “I’m taking away my great friends and great memories.”

Marlo – John Swett High School; “My best friend and the creative experience.”
